Answer the following questions:Make two sufficiently long, identical tubes out of a cardboard. Arrange them on a table, in front of a wall as shown in figure . Place a clock near the end of one of the tubes and try to hear the ticking of the clock at the end of the other tube by placing your ear there. Adjust the angles of the two tubes till you can hear the sound very clearly
Measure the angle of incidence `theta_1` and the angle of reflection`theta_2`. Try to see if they are related in any way. In the experiment, what will happen if you lift one of the tubes to some height?
